Gretchen Gerrish serves as the director of UW Madison's Trout Lake Station. She is an evolutionary ecologist that studies how organisms adapt to changing ecological conditions. Her research focuses on aquatic organisms with unique life cycles and reproductive strategies that allow them to survive in variable environments.
